jan  crne

finding job in Bangkok by jan crne

Hello !Im from Europe ( Slovenia ). I worked last 12 years till 2020 at airport as ground handling staff.Now im in my " original " profession ( electrician ).How much possibilities i have to find job in Bangkok ? I heard that mostly people get ...

Dominic j Shaddick

@jan crne In order to get a work permit here, you have to be working for a company that is registered. No hope coming here solely on the grounds looking for work as an individual in that field of work. Read More

English teaching in Thailand by Anton&Jacky

Hi Guys and Girls Is Teaching in Thailand with an TEFL still an option? Please share with us your experiences and some details. :) Thank you! :)

Dominic j Shaddick

Yes. It is not required to have a TEFL certificate in Thailand to teach but you must have a degree. However it is for the best you get one as it may be a requirement in the future. You can see more information on www.teachinthailand.online. Hope ... Read More
